Floor Shaker utilizes triple eccentric drive.
Floor Shaker utilizes triple eccentric drive.

Click Here to Enlarge Picture

June 3, 2002 - MaxQ 5000 incubated and refrigerated floor shaker has 30 x 18 in. stainless steel platform that accommodates six 6L Erlenmeyer or 2800 ml Fernback flasks. Foot pedal automatically opens door for hands-free operation. Unit handles loads up to 75 lbs. Speed range for analog models is 40 to 400 rpm and 15 to 500 rpm on digital models. Low temperature model offers optional light bank for day/night simulation.

New Lab-Line MaxQ 5000 Incubated and Refrigerated Floor Shakers

Revolutionary design with 24/7 operation and accuracy in mind!

Dubuque, IA - March 2002 - The new Lab-Line brand MaxQ 5000 line of incubated and refrigerated floor shakers from Barnstead International combines unmatched durability with versatility and control. Engineered for 24-hour operation and heavier loads, these incubated and refrigerated floor shakers feature a triple eccentric drive and a market-leading warranty --5 years on parts, lifetime on the drive mechanism.

Large, 30" x 18" stainless steel platform easily accommodates six 6L Erlenmeyer or 2800ml Fernback flasks. Robust design handles a load capacity of up to 75 lbs. The foot pedal automatically opens the door for convenient, hands-free operation. PID temperature control affords ±0.1 C accuracy for reproducible results. User-friendly control panel is simple to operate - no toggling between displays saves time and minimizes errors. Speed range for analog models is 40 - 400 rpm and 15 to 500 rpm on digital models. Optional accessories on the low temperature model include a light bank for day/night simulation - necessary for plant and algae growth.
